1 > library(dplyr) #导入dplyr包 2 > options(digits = 0) #保留整数 3 > set.seed(1) #设置种子函数 4 > df <- data.frame(ID = 1:12, #ID 5 + Class = rep(c(1,2,3),4), #班级 6 + Chinese = runif(12,min = 0,max = 100), #语文 7 + Math = runif(12,min = 0,max ...
1> library(dplyr)#导入dplyr包2> options(digits = 0)#保留整数3> set.seed(1)#设置种子函数4> df <- data.frame(ID = 1:12,#ID5+ Class = rep(c(1,2,3),4),#班级6+ Chinese = runif(12,min = 0,max = 100),#语文7+ Math = runif(12,min = 0,max = 100),#数学8+ English = ...
分组和聚合:可以使用aggregate函数或dplyr包中的group_by和summarise函数来进行分组和聚合操作。 排序:可以使用sort函数或dplyr包中的arrange函数来进行排序。 合并数据框:可以使用merge函数或dplyr包中的join函数来合并两个或多个data.frame。 数据转换:可以使用mutate函数或dplyr包中的其他转换函数来进行数据转换和计算。...
创建一个data.frame: DF = data.frame(x=c("b","b","b","a","a"),v=rnorm(5)) 创建一个data.table: DT = data.table(x=c("b","b","b","a","a"),v=rnorm(5)) data.frame转换为data.table类型: DT = data.table(DF) 查看内存中所有的data.table tables() 1. 2. 3. 4. 5....
主要基于data.frame类型,介绍初阶的数据管理知识点 要点一、调整结构 1、编辑变量名 如果数据表比较大,变量名较多,可直接指定变量名修改;需要安装一个包plyr 2、...
R语言中用date.frame()函数来创建,如下: data.frame(…,#列向量,可以是字符、数值、逻辑值 row.names=NULL,#行名,默认为NULL check.rows=FALSE,#检查行名和长度是否一致 check.names=TRUE,#检查数据框的变量名是否合法 fix.empty.names=TRUE,#设置是否自动命名 ...
对于一个data frame df,可以使用如下方法对其进行逆序操作: ```R library(dplyr) df_reverse <- df > arrange(desc(row_number())) ``` 上述代码中,arrange函数用于对data frame进行排序,desc函数表示降序排列,row_number函数表示行号。通过将行号进行降序排列,同样可以得到逆序的data frame。 二、逆序操作的...
r语言中data.frame r语言中table函数的用法 R语言数据分析 参考资料: Data Analysis and Prediction Algorithms with R 文章目录 R语言数据分析 5.data.table 5.1 操作数据表 5.1.1 selecting 5.1.2 添加一列或者改变一列 5.1.3 引用和复制 5.1.4索引...
R语言中矩阵matrix和数据框data.frame的使用详解 R语⾔中矩阵matrix和数据框data.frame的使⽤详解 本⽂主要介绍了R语⾔中矩阵matrix和数据框data.frame的⼀些使⽤,分享给⼤家,具体如下:"⼀,矩阵matrix""创建向量"x_1=c(1,2,3)x_1=c(1:3)x_2=1:3 typeof(x_1)==typeof(x_2)#...